              Sending your little one, off to preschool can be a time filled with many questions: How well will my child adjust to preschool? Will my child make friends? Will the teacher understand my child?
Many of those questions may be answered during the interaction known as Open House(Parent-Teacher's Meeting).  Typically, these meetings cover a child's play style and social, language, cognitive, and physical development.

               A Open House should be a time for listening and communicating openly.  Most of the time, a preschool teacher will emphasise your child's strengths. But the Open House also offers an opportunity to point out areas in which your child may need special emphasis. For example, a teacher may suggest writing letters, stringing beads, or practising colouring skills at home to improve fine motor skills.


“Open House allows Parents an insight into their child’s development."
